event: add pci_allowed/pci_blocked to spdk_app_opts

The old terms pci_whitelist/pci_blacklist are now
deprecated.

## v21.01: (Upcoming Release) ## v21.01: (Upcoming Release)
### event
The pci_whitelist and pci_blacklist members of struct spdk_app_opts have been
deprecated. The new members are named pci_allowed and pci_blocked respectively.
